MAC Command Line Command
First, you gotta copy the MOO2 cd to the mac. I'll assume you put the entire contents under USERNAME\Orion Where USERNAME is presumably the MAC's name. Then find and install that MAC free- or trial-ware version of DosBox. Then, after you install it and run it, the mount command is: mount c ~/orion D...
